The Contemporary Marxism Research Group use the varieties of Marxist theory to analyse the contemporary world, with special reference to political economy and to political and social movements.
We believe this research is especially relevant to identifying the limits of neoliberal globalisation and understanding the resulting crisis of political legitimacy that is developing in many of the core capitalist states.
We are also particularly interested in locating these and other states within the global political economy by studying imperialism, the globalisation of production and the development of social movements and struggles in the global South.
